Apr 24th, 4:30 PM

Rebranding a 16-Year-Old Institutional Repository: A Case Study

Cook 206Z/Room B

In 2025, a small repository team at the University of Nevada, Las Vegas Libraries rebranded their 16-year-old institutional repository. The rebrand included a new name, URL, web design, marketing materials, submission process, and a launch event. It also included unique successes and challenges due to being hosted by Digital Commons. This presentation will present a case study on how to successfully structure a rebranding project like this, keep track of all the moving parts, and launch a "new" IR to the university. It will also discuss the impact of rebranding on engagement and outreach efforts.
